Introduction Cooperatives are also based on the values of self-help, self-responsibility, democracy, equality, equity, and solidarity. According to the ICA's Statement on the Co-operative Identity, Co-operatives are democratic organizations controlled by their members, who actively participate in setting their policies and making decisions. Members allocate surpluses for any or all of the following purposes: developing their co-operative, possibly by setting up reserves, part of which at least would be indivisible; benefiting members in proportion to their transactions with the co-operative; and supporting other activities approved by the membership.
